SummaryIn this podcast, Lee Martin and Sam Yankelevitch delve into the concept of accountability in leadership. They discuss the importance of clarity, trust, and communication in fostering an accountable work environment. Sam shares his insights on shifting from micromanagement to a servant leadership approach, emphasizing the need for psychological safety and engagement among team members. The conversation also introduces a framework for accountability called 'Commitment Conversations,' which outlines key steps for effective delegation and follow-up. Overall, the discussion highlights the evolving nature of leadership and the critical role of developing people within organizations.TakeawaysAccountability is often misunderstood and can instill fear.Positive reinforcement is crucial for fostering accountability.Clarity in expectations is essential for accountability.Micromanagement stems from a lack of trust.Servant leadership encourages team contribution and trust.Building trust requires starting with small tasks.Psychological safety allows for open communication and engagement.Commitment Conversations provide a structured approach to accountability.Engagement leads to ownership and better performance.Leaders must focus on developing their team members. SummaryIn this conversation, Lee Martin and Geraldine Hickey discuss the challenges leaders face when navigating difficult conversations. They explore the importance of mindset, preparation, and understanding feedback culture in fostering effective communication. Geraldine emphasizes the need for consistency in leadership practices and the role of HR in supporting managers during challenging discussions.
